This primary academy is located in Brierfield and has just over 400 children. It is a popular and vibrant school that has demonstrated rapid and sustained improvements in the quality of education provided since joining Pendle Education Trust in 2013. Under the leadership of Academy Principal, Simon Thompson, the school continues to move from strength to strength, with a staff committed to developing innovative practice which ensure that all children achieve the best possible outcomes across the curriculum. Investments at the academy include an outdoor amphitheatre, improved Early Years outdoor provision, Key Stage One toilets and an extended dining room to facilitate implementation of Free School Meals for all under 8s.
